How to Make Chocolate Caramel Twix Cheesecake

Ingredients:

  • 1 1/2 cups graham cracker crumbs
  • 1/4 cup melted butter
  • 24 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 1/2 cup caramel sauce
  • 4-5 Twix bars, chopped
  • 1/2 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
  • 2 tbsp heavy cream (for chocolate ganache)

Directions:

  1. Preheat your oven to 325°F (165°C).
  2. In a bowl, mix the graham cracker crumbs with the melted butter until well combined. Press this mixture into the bottom of a greased 9-inch springform pan to form the crust.
  3. Bake the crust for 10 minutes, then allow it to cool.
  4. In another large bowl, beat the softened cream cheese and granulated sugar together until the mixture is smooth.
  5. Add the eggs one at a time, ensuring you mix well after each addition.
  6. Stir in the vanilla extract and sour cream until combined.
  7. Pour this cheesecake mixture over the cooled crust in the springform pan.
  8. Bake in the preheated oven for about 50-60 minutes or until the center is set.
  9. Once baked, let it cool completely. Refrigerate for at least 4 hours or overnight for the best results.
  10. Before serving, drizzle with caramel sauce, chopped Twix bars, and a chocolate ganache made by melting chocolate chips with 2 tablespoons of heavy cream.

How to Serve Chocolate Caramel Twix Cheesecake

Slice the cheesecake into wedges and serve it chilled. You can add extra caramel sauce and a sprinkle of chopped Twix bars on each slice for a beautiful presentation. This cheesecake is perfect for parties or a cozy night in!

How to Store Chocolate Caramel Twix Cheesecake

Keep any leftover cheesecake covered in the refrigerator. It should stay fresh for about 4-5 days. If you want to store it for longer, you can freeze individual slices. Just wrap them tightly in plastic wrap and foil, and they can last in the freezer for up to 2 months.

Tips to Make Chocolate Caramel Twix Cheesecake

  • Make sure your cream cheese is softened to room temperature for a smooth mixture.
  • Avoid overmixing after adding the eggs; just mix until combined.
  • For a richer flavor, you can use homemade caramel sauce instead of store-bought.

Variation

You can try using different candy bars instead of Twix, such as Snickers or Milky Way, for a different taste. You could also add nuts or a layer of fudge for extra texture.

FAQs

1. Can I make this cheesecake ahead of time?
Yes, you can make this cheesecake a day in advance. It actually tastes better after chilling overnight!

2. Can I use low-fat cream cheese?
While you can use low-fat cream cheese, it may affect the creaminess of the cheesecake. Full-fat cream cheese is recommended for the best texture.

3. How do I know when the cheesecake is done?
The cheesecake is done when the edges are set but the center may still have a slight jiggle. It will firm up as it cools.
